linux iconv字符编码批处理方式转换
来源:互联网 发布:画坐标图软件 编辑:程序博客网 时间:2024/05/29 14:23
查看编码:
$ find ./ -type f -exec file -i {} \; > /tmp/a
file命令查看文件编码
file -i filename
查询是否存在已经是utf-8编码的文件:
grep “charset=utf-8” /tmp/a
转换
find ./ -type d -exec mkdir -p utf {} \;
find . -type f -exec iconv -f iso-8859-1 -t UTF-8 {} -o ./utf/{} \;
file -i 查看的编码是“charset=iso-8859-1“,可是中文出现乱码,改成gb2312就好似没有问题了。也就是执行这个命令“find . -type f -exec iconv -f gb2312 -t UTF-8 {} -o ./utf/{} \;“
iconv格式:iconv -f from-encoding -t to-encoding inputfile -o outputfile
参考:http://blog.csdn.net/philosophyatmath/article/details/50496556
1 0
- linux iconv字符编码批处理方式转换
- Linux下字符编码转换 -- iconv命令
- linux c 字符编码转换函数 iconv
- Linux iconv --字符编码转换工具
- Linux 命令iconv -字符编码转换工具
- linux中字符编码转换工具iconv
- iconv 函数字符编码转换
- 字符编码的转换iconv
- iconv 转换字符编码,兼容VC转换
- iconv Linux下编码转换
- linux 编码类型转换-iconv
- linux的字符转换 iconv
- iconv、mb_convert_encoding字符编码的转换
- iconv字符编码转换全攻略
- iconv字符编码转换全攻略
- iconv字符编码转换全攻略
- iconv字符编码转换全攻略
- iconv字符编码转换全攻略
- DNS协议详解
- 关于pylab的安装与使用等相关问题
- [IOS经验总结]UIWebView与JS之间的数据交互
- 瞬间抓住眼球!24个特色人像背景的全屏网站设计
- Android开发之Android自带的下拉刷新控件SwipeRefreshLayout
- linux iconv字符编码批处理方式转换
- Android TextWatcher
- Android 开发 之 JNI入门 - NDK从入门到精通
- 关于Quartz应用
- web 项目quartz集成
- LeetCode 之 Increasing Triplet Subsequence
- SPFA算法详解
- MySQL数据库——常用操作命令
- MapInfo 的 mapBasic 设置图层文章显示有时失效的处理